[ 15 ] Unpublishing Books
Peeps, raise your hand if you've ever started a book that you just can't seem to complete?
- A book that you started out loving, but then lost vision / passion for.
- A book that you dread to update for because you haven't in ages.
I am more than guilty of falling under that wailing pit, and today, I want to spread a positive message.
DO NOT BE AFRAID TO UNPUBLISH A WORK.
If a book is making you miserable, you are under NO obligation to put yourself through a hard time to PLEASE OTHERS.

Often times I'll get questions about whether someone should unpublish a book because it has no views, because they're upset with where they went with it, because of etc etc etc.
It's really all up to you, but all that I can say in the matter is this:
IF IT DOES NOT MAKE YOU HAPPY, UNPUBLISH IT.
Someone recently told me that it's, "easy" for me to do so because my audience is somewhat large and to that I say- IT DOESN'T MATTER.
It doesn't matter if you have 5, 500, or 1k followers ; if something isn't making you happy, don't tie yourself to it.
Cut ties with it and put all your energy into something that DOES make you want to write.
Way before I even hit this crazy amount of followers, I've unpublished MORE books than those I've completed.

Unpublishing a book is NOT the end of the world.
You can always pick up on the idea whenever you're schedule is more clear.

Just tell your audience you lost passion for it and that should be more than enough.
